1 VERB 認識到;意識到;了解 If you
realize that something is true, you become aware of that fact or understand it.
認識到;意識到;了解 -
As soon as we realised something was wrong, we moved the children away. [VERB that]
我們剛意識到有什麽不對勁就把孩子轉移了。
-
People don't realize how serious this recession has actually been. [VERB wh]
人們沒有意識到這次經濟衰退事實上有多嚴重。
-
Once they realised their mistake the phone was reconnected again. [VERB noun]
他們一意識到他們的錯誤,電話就重新接通了。
-
'That's my brother.'—'Oh, I hadn't realized.' [VERB]
“那是我弟弟。”—“哦,我沒認出來呀。”
realization -
There is now a growing realisation that things cannot go on like this for much longer.
現在人們越來越認識到事情不能再像這樣發展了。
-
He nearly cried out at the sudden realization of how much Randall looked like him.
當他意識到蘭德爾和自己有多麽相像時,幾乎叫了出來。
2 VERB [usually passive] (希望、心願或恐懼)實現,成爲現實,發生 If your hopes, desires, or fears
are realized, the things that you hope for, desire, or fear actually happen.
(希望、心願或恐懼)實現,成爲現實,發生 -
Straightaway our worst fears were realised. [be VERB-ed]
我們最恐懼的事情一下發生了。
-
Those are our hopes; we are starting this clinical trial to investigate whether those hopes will be realised. [be VERB-ed]
那些就是我們的希望;我們正在開展這些臨床試驗以調查那些希望是否可以實現。
3 VERB 實現;實施;實行 When someone
realizes a design or an idea, they make or organize something based on that design or idea.
實現;實施;實行 [formal] -
Various textile techniques will be explored to realise design possibilities. [VERB noun]
將嘗試和探索紡織技巧來把這些設計變爲現實。
-
The kaleidoscopic quality of the book is brilliantly realised on stage. [VERB noun]
該書包羅萬象、精彩紛呈的特質在舞台上得到了精彩再現。
4 VERB 發揮,實現(潛力) If someone or something
realizes their potential, they do everything they are capable of doing, because they have been given the opportunity to do so.
發揮,實現(潛力) -
The support systems to enable women to realize their potential at work are seriously inadequate. [VERB noun]
使婦女在工作中發揮潛力的支持體系嚴重不足。
-
I think probably that the laser has not realised the potential that was expected of it in that domain. [VERB noun]
我想可能激光在那個領域並沒有充分發揮其潛力。
5 VERB 實現(利潤);賣得… If something
realizes a particular amount of money when it is sold, that amount of money is paid for it.
實現(利潤);賣得… [formal] SYN sell for,
